識別

羽毛

Small; dark sooty-brown overall; rump slightly paler grey-brown than back; underparts dark brown; short spiny tail; Amazonian species intermediate in plumage between Chimney Swift and Band-rumped Swift; relatively poorly differentiated rump.

Habitat & Range

分布域

Found in Trinidad and Tobago and northern South America from Colombia and Venezuela south to northeastern Brazil. Resident in lowland forest.

Diet & Feeding

Obligate aerial forager; feeds entirely on the wing on small flying insects, midges, and airborne spiders.

鳴き声

さえずり

Quick, bubbling series of soft chips; pleasant liquid twittering with slightly buzzy edges, delivered during aerial display.
